Background
Disinfection refers to a method of killing pathogenic microorganisms, but not necessarily bacterial spores. Disinfection is usually achieved by chemical means, and the chemicals used for disinfection are called disinfectants. Veterinarians refer to doctors who administer disease prevention, diagnosis and treatment to animals. In particular, veterinarians are a class of workers that medically motivate the bodies of animals (including wildlife and poultry, livestock, and aquatic animals) to coordinate with microorganisms and the natural environment. In the case of animal husbandry, veterinary disinfection is an effective veterinary means for preventing and curing epidemic diseases of livestock and promoting healthy development.

The working principle is as follows:
firstly, when a user wants to use the disinfection spray, the user can firstly put water and disinfection medicines into the water storage tank 201 and the medicine storage box 202 respectively, and because the observation window 10 and the scale 3 are arranged right in front of the water storage tank 201 and the medicine storage box 202, the user can conveniently observe the liquid in the water storage tank 201 and the medicine storage box 202 through the observation window 10, the observation window 10 at the observation window 10 can better observe the specific amount of the liquid in the water storage tank 201 and the medicine storage box 202, and after the user places the water and the disinfection medicines through the observation window 10 and the scale 3, the user starts the column clamping cylinder 203 through the button 5 at the other side of the front side of the shell 2, the sealing columns 204 at the two sides of the column clamping cylinder 203 are retracted, so that the water and the disinfection in the water storage tank 201 and the medicine storage box 202 flow into the mixing box 205, and the user starts the rotating motor 208 through the button 5 at the other side of the shell 2, the first rotating motor 208 can drive the stirrer 206 to rapidly stir and mix the water and the disinfectant in the mixing box 205 together to form a disinfectant, then a user can start the big water pump 209 through the button 5 at the bottom of one side of the front surface of the shell 2, the big water pump 209 can transmit the mixed disinfectant in the mixing box 205 to the sprayer 8 through the transmission pipe 7 for use, so that the device main body 1 can be convenient for the user to pour in while observing from the observation window 10 to prevent the user from pouring too much disinfectant, meanwhile, the first rotating motor 208 can ensure the uniformity and rapidity of mixing the water and the disinfectant, the disinfection effect of the device main body 1 is greatly improved, and the practicability of the utility model is greatly improved;
then, when the user overloads the transmission tube 7 through the sprayer 8, the user can press the button 5 on the top of one side of the front surface of the housing 2 to start the second rotating motor 207, and the second rotating motor 207 drives the transmission belt on the front surface to rotate and move, because the transmission belt is arranged between the second rotating motor 207 and the tube collecting device 210 to be connected, the second rotating motor 207 can drive the tube collecting device 210 to rotate counterclockwise through the transmission belt, when the pipe retracting device 210 rotates counterclockwise, the transmission pipe 7 is driven to retract and encircle, and after the length is suitable, the user presses the button 5 on the top of the front side of the shell 2 to close the second rotating motor 207 to stop rotating, therefore, the length of the transmission pipe 7 can be conveniently adjusted by a user, and the transmission pipe 7 can be conveniently taken back and stored by the user, so that the storage performance of the utility model is greatly improved;
